AST SpaceMobile Soars on $100 Million Verizon Partnership
Verizon's investment aims to enhance U.S. cellular coverage with space-based connectivity, building on AST's recent deal with AT&T.
- AST SpaceMobile's stock surged over 50%, reaching its highest level since November 2022.
- The partnership targets 100% coverage of the continental U.S. using the 850 MHz cellular spectrum.
- Verizon's $100 million commitment includes $65 million in prepayments and $35 million in convertible notes.
- AST SpaceMobile also secured financial backing from AT&T, Google, and Vodafone earlier this year.
- The company plans to launch its first five commercial satellites this summer.
